The article also explores how AI is enabling human-centered automation. AI technologies are driving smart automation solutions, such as the automated generation of production plans, process monitoring, and error handling. Despite the advancements in automation, the author stresses that humans will continue to play a crucial role in manufacturing. They will be needed for deploying automation technologies, troubleshooting, quality assurance, and delivering value to customers. The author concludes by stating that human workers teamed with AI-powered machines can deliver human-centered automation technologies to increase productivity, reduce health risks, and enable creativity.
Key takeaways:
- Automation in manufacturing can reduce health risks for workers, lessen environmental impacts, improve standards of living, and expand the pool of potential workers.
- AI is enabling a new generation of smart automation solutions that are flexible, adaptive, and can support a high degree of customization in products.
- Despite the rise of automation, humans will continue to play a crucial role in manufacturing, particularly in decision-making, troubleshooting, quality assurance, and delivering value to customers.
- Human-centered automation, where humans work in tandem with AI-powered machines, can increase human productivity, reduce health risks, and enable human creativity.
